I'm looking at a design that uses a serial input DAC with the data from a PIC micro. The reference design shows the micro ground tied to the DAC digital ground (makes sense of course), and what appears to be a single ground point from the remainder of the analog grounds back to the micro ground (single point).
So I am assuming that
1. power source is common on the board, so it should go thru a ferrite bead/cap to prevent noise in/out between the two circuits.
2. The DAC analog grounds should be an island with a single connection back to the digital ground, preferably tied on the bottom of the board underneath the digital control signals.
Anything else?
